Volunteer Firefighter Honored as EASTERN Student of the Month

William Mucker was honored as Eastern Center for Arts and Technology's Student of the Month for February.

William Mucker is the February 2013 Student of the Month at Eastern Center for Arts and Technology (EASTERN) in Willow Grove. He is in his second year of EASTERN’s Protective Services program and a senior at Upper Dublin High School. The Student of the Month Award is sponsored by EASTERN’s faculty,
Joint Committee and the Willow Grove Rotary Club to highlight student excellence, success and service. Ten students each year are selected for this honor.

At EASTERN, William maintains high grades in his Protective Services program and is actively involved in SkillsUSA as the 2012 – 2013 SkillsUSA Protective Services Class Vice President and Treasurer. SkillsUSA is a national student organization promoting good citizenship, student leadership, professionalism, teamwork, and recognizes student achievement and excellence.

For the past two years, William has been a student presenter at Upper Dublin High School for EASTERN’s Tenth Grade Career Expo presentation, in which he discussed the specifics of his program. Last May at EASTERN’s Awards Night, William was recognized for Perfect Attendance. Through EASTERN’s
Protective Services program, William has achieved his National Fire Protection Agency Hazardous Materials Awareness Certification. He is a volunteer firefighter with the Fort Washington Fire Company.

“William has mapped out an impressive career path for himself,” said Walt Kenney, EASTERN’s Protective Services Instructor. “He possesses a true passion for the criminal justice field. I am confident that he will have a long, successful career.”

After graduation from EASTERN and Upper Dublin High School, William plans to enlist in the United States Marine Corps. William plans to continue his education in Criminal Justice after the military. EASTERN is a public school serving students in nine Eastern Montgomery County school districts. Those
districts include Abington, Bryn Athyn, Cheltenham, Hatboro-Horsham, Jenkintown, Lower Moreland, Springfield, Upper Dublin and Upper Moreland. Students benefit from specialized career programs that give them a competitive edge in college or in a career. The campus is at 3075 Terwood Road in Willow Grove.
